> +Tunneled traffic offload
> +~~~~~~~~~~~~~~~~~~~~~~~~
> +
> +Provide software application with unified rules model for tunneled traffic
> +regardless underlying hardware.
> +
> + - The model introduces a concept of a virtual tunnel port (VTP).
Given the API does use this terminology, it is confusing to find
this wording in the doc.
> + - The model uses VTP to offload ingress tunneled network traffic
> + with RTE flow rules.
> + - The model is implemented as set of helper functions. Each PMD
> + implements VTP offload according to underlying hardware offload
> + capabilities. Applications must query PMD for VTP flow
> + items / actions before using in creation of a VTP flow rule.
> +
> +The model components:
> +
> +- Virtual Tunnel Port (VTP) is a stateless software object that
> + describes tunneled network traffic. VTP object usually contains
> + descriptions of outer headers, tunnel headers and inner headers.
> +- Tunnel Steering flow Rule (TSR) detects tunneled packets and
> + delegates them to tunnel processing infrastructure, implemented
> + in PMD for optimal hardware utilization, for further processing.
> +- Tunnel Matching flow Rule (TMR) verifies packet configuration and
> + runs offload actions in case of a match.

> +Application actions:
> +
> +1 Initialize VTP object according to tunnel network parameters.
> +
> +2 Create TSR flow rule.
> +
> +2.1 Query PMD for VTP actions. Application can query for VTP actions more than once.
> +
> + .. code-block:: c
> +
> + int
> + rte_flow_tunnel_decap_set(uint16_t port_id,
> + struct rte_flow_tunnel *tunnel,
> + struct rte_flow_action **pmd_actions,
> + uint32_t *num_of_pmd_actions,
> + struct rte_flow_error *error);
> +
> +2.2 Integrate PMD actions into TSR actions list.
> +
> +2.3 Create TSR flow rule.
> +
> + .. code-block:: console
> +
> + flow create <port> group 0 match {tunnel items} / end actions {PMD actions} / {App actions} / end
Not sure about the testpmd syntax here.
Is it bringing a value compared to some text description?
> +
> +3 Create TMR flow rule.
> +
> +3.1 Query PMD for VTP items. Application can query for VTP items more than once.
> +
> + .. code-block:: c
> +
> + int
> + rte_flow_tunnel_match(uint16_t port_id,
> + struct rte_flow_tunnel *tunnel,
> + struct rte_flow_item **pmd_items,
> + uint32_t *num_of_pmd_items,
> + struct rte_flow_error *error);
> +
> +3.2 Integrate PMD items into TMR items list.
> +
> +3.3 Create TMR flow rule.
> +
> + .. code-block:: console
> +
> + flow create <port> group 0 match {PMD items} / {APP items} / end actions {offload actions} / end
> +
> +The model provides helper function call to restore packets that miss
> +tunnel TMR rules to its original state:
> +
> +.. code-block:: c
> +
> + int
> + rte_flow_get_restore_info(uint16_t port_id,
> + struct rte_mbuf *mbuf,
> + struct rte_flow_restore_info *info,
> + struct rte_flow_error *error);
> +
> +rte_tunnel object filled by the call inside
> +``rte_flow_restore_info *info parameter`` can be used by the application
> +to create new TMR rule for that tunnel.
> +
> +The model requirements:
Should it be a section title?
> +
> +Software application must initialize
> +rte_tunnel object with tunnel parameters before calling
> +rte_flow_tunnel_decap_set() & rte_flow_tunnel_match().
It is preferred having code symbols between double backquotes.
> +
> +PMD actions array obtained in rte_flow_tunnel_decap_set() must be
> +released by application with rte_flow_action_release() call.
> +Application can release the actionsfter TSR rule was created.
typo: actionsfter
> +
> +PMD items array obtained with rte_flow_tunnel_match() must be released
> +by application with rte_flow_item_release() call. Application can
> +release the items after rule was created. However, if the application
> +needs to create additional TMR rule for the same tunnel it will need
> +to obtain PMD items again.
> +
> +Application cannot destroy rte_tunnel object before it releases all
> +PMD actions & PMD items referencing that tunnel.
